Viral Infections Demystified: Understanding the Science Behind Colds, Flu, and More
Viruses are microscopic entities that can harm our cells. When a virus enters the body, it hijacks the cellular machinery to produce more viruses. This process triggers an immune response, which may result in symptoms such as fever, cough, sore throat, and muscle aches.
Common viral infections include the seasonal flu, measles, chickenpox, and mononucleosis. These conditions can be passed through various means, including direct contact with an infected person, airborne particles, or contaminated surfaces.
To shield yourself from viral infections, it's important sitio web to practice good hygiene habits such as frequent handwashing, covering your mouth and nose when coughing or sneezing, and avoiding close contact with sick individuals. Vaccination is also a essential step in avoiding the spread of many viral diseases.
Antibiotics: Fact vs Fiction
Antibiotics play a crucial role in modern medicine, effectively treating bacterial infections. However, the overuse of antibiotics has led to a alarming problem: antibiotic resistance. This occurs when bacteria evolve to antibiotics, making infections harder to cure. We must to understand the proper uses of antibiotics and adopt practices to minimize resistance.
- Frequent antibiotic misuses include:
- Using antibiotics for the common cold, which can't treated by antibiotics.
- Failing to complete the full course of antibiotics, even if you experience improvement
- Passing on your antibiotics with others who may have different infections.

Your Body's First Line of Defense
Within your body resides a sophisticated network known as the immune system. This amazing defense mechanism acts as a barrier, constantly monitoring for any signs of invasive invaders such as viruses. When detected, the immune system swiftly springs into action, launching a coordinated attack to destroy these enemies.
- Unique white blood cells act as defenders, patrolling the body and targeting specific intrusions.
- Immunoglobulins are produced to bind these unwanted agents, preventing them from causing harm.
- The immune system also has a remarkable ability to retain past encounters with viruses, allowing for a faster and more effective response upon re-exposure.
Hence, maintaining a strong immune system is crucial to overall health and well-being. By adopting beneficial lifestyle choices, such as fueling your body with essential nutrients, getting enough sleep, and promoting relaxation, you can empower your immune system to effectively protect you from disease.
